Precision Parity: The Institutional Guide to Index Arbitrage and Basket Trading

In the sophisticated ecosystem of modern financial markets, the relationship between an index and its constituent securities is the ultimate test of market efficiency. Index arbitrage is the professional trading strategy designed to exploit fleeting price discrepancies between an index future (or ETF) and the "basket" of underlying stocks that comprise that index. This strategy functions as the corrective mechanism that ensures the derivative price remains grounded in the physical reality of its components.

Success in this arena requires more than just an observation of price gaps; it demands an industrial-scale technological infrastructure capable of executing hundreds of simultaneous trades across disparate order books. Commonly referred to as program trading, index arbitrage transforms the complexity of a 500-stock index into a single, synthetic instrument. This guide explores the mechanical foundations, mathematical requirements, and institutional protocols necessary to master the pursuit of risk-neutral returns in the global equity markets.

Mechanics of the Cash-and-Carry Spread

The fundamental principle of index arbitrage is the comparison between the Spot Index Price and the Futures Price. Under normal conditions, a futures contract should trade at a premium to the spot index to account for the "cost of carry"—primarily the interest rate on the capital required to hold the underlying stocks, minus the expected dividends from those stocks.

An arbitrage opportunity arises when the futures contract deviates from this "Fair Value" equilibrium. If the futures price is significantly higher than Fair Value, a professional desk will sell the overpriced future and simultaneously buy the basket of underlying stocks. This is known as Buy Program Trading. Conversely, if the future is too low, they buy the future and sell the basket (Sell Program Trading). The profit is mathematically locked at the moment of execution, representing the closing of the spread regardless of whether the broad market rises or falls.

Expert Insight: The Program Trading Threshold Institutional desks do not trigger arbitrage for every micro-deviation. They wait for the spread to exceed the "Execution Cost Barrier," which includes exchange fees, the bid-ask spread across the entire basket, and the estimated slippage of the multi-order execution.

Program Trading and Multi-Leg Execution

Index arbitrage is effectively the execution of a single "Synthetic Asset" through dozens or hundreds of individual orders. This requires Program Trading Rails—specialized software that can route orders to the New York Stock Exchange, NASDAQ, and various electronic communication networks (ECNs) simultaneously.

In a typical S&P 500 arbitrage trade, the program must execute 500 separate buy or sell orders in the correct weighted proportions. A millisecond delay in one stock can result in an "Unbalanced Leg," where the trader is accidentally exposed to directional risk. To mitigate this, firms use Direct Market Access (DMA) and high-performance APIs to ensure that the entire basket is filled in a single, atomic burst of activity. This level of synchronization is the primary barrier to entry for non-institutional participants.

Index Future Arbitrage Exploiting the gap between CME futures and the underlying equity spot market. Focuses on basis convergence.
ETF Basket Trading Authorized participants creating or redeeming ETF units to capture deviations between share price and Net Asset Value (NAV).

Basket Construction: Optimized Sampling

A major challenge in index arbitrage is the physical management of the basket. Buying all 500 stocks in the S&P 500 requires massive capital and generates significant transaction fees. To optimize this, institutional desks often use Optimized Sampling. They construct a "Representative Basket" of perhaps 50 to 100 stocks that have a 0.99 correlation with the broader index.

This construction uses Quadratic Programming to ensure the smaller basket maintains the same sector weights and risk characteristics (Beta) as the full index. While sampling reduces transaction costs, it introduces Tracking Error. The arbitrageur must balance the savings in execution against the risk that their specific basket deviates from the index future, potentially erasing the intended arbitrage profit.

Arbitrage Metric Full Replication Basket Optimized Sample Basket
Capital Intensity Extreme (High across all stocks) Moderate (Concentrated)
Transaction Friction High (500+ ticket fees) Low (50 - 100 ticket fees)
Tracking Error Risk Zero (Perfect correlation) Low to Moderate (Model dependent)
Execution Latency High (Many orders to sync) Low (Fewer orders to sync)

Fair Value Arithmetic: Basis and Interest

The "Fair Value" of an index future is the price at which no arbitrage opportunity exists. A master trader calculates this value continuously throughout the session.

The Fair Value Protocol

The theoretical price of a future (F) is derived from the current spot price (S), the risk-free interest rate (r), and the expected dividend yield (d) over the time remaining (t) until expiration.

Fair Value = S + [ S * ( r - d ) * t ]

Example Scenario:
Spot Index: 5,000 | Interest Rate: 5% | Dividend Yield: 2% | Days to Expiry: 90
Basis adjustment: 5,000 * (0.05 - 0.02) * (90/365) = 36.98
Theoretical Fair Value: 5,036.98

If the future trades at 5,050.00, it is "Rich" (overpriced). An arbitrageur sells the future and buys the basket to capture the 13.02 point discrepancy.

Dividend Accrual and Tax Friction

Dividends are the most volatile component of the Fair Value equation. Unlike the interest rate, which is relatively stable, dividends depend on corporate actions. If a major company in the index unexpectedly raises its dividend, the spot index will drop on the ex-dividend date, causing the "Fair Value" of the future to fall.

Professional arbitrageurs employ Dividend Analysts who forecast these payments down to the penny. Furthermore, tax friction must be considered. In certain jurisdictions, the tax treatment of dividends received from a physical basket differs from the capital gains treatment of a futures contract. A "Pre-Tax" profitable arbitrage may actually result in a "Post-Tax" loss, necessitating a sophisticated tax-aware execution model.

Managing Leg Risk and Liquidity Voids

The greatest threat to an index arbitrageur is Leg Risk—the failure to execute both sides of the trade at the desired prices. During periods of extreme market volatility (such as a "Flash Crash"), the liquidity in the individual stocks may vanish while the future continues to trade.

To manage this, professional systems use "Conditional Logic." If the program cannot fill at least 90% of the basket within a specific price range, it will automatically cancel the remaining orders and "Hedge" the existing filled stocks using other derivatives (like options) to minimize the directional exposure. This defensive programming is what separates institutional trading systems from standard algorithmic bots.

Warning: The Circuit Breaker Cliff Exchanges utilize circuit breakers to halt trading during panics. If the futures market halts but the individual stocks are still trading, the arbitrage relationship breaks. A trader could be left holding a massive basket of stocks without the ability to hedge them using the future, leading to catastrophic overnight risk.
Why do index futures often trade at a premium? +
Futures trade at a premium because they allow investors to gain exposure to the market without putting up the full capital required to buy the individual stocks. This "Leverage Convenience" is priced as an interest charge (the risk-free rate) within the basis. This premium is only offset by the dividends that the futures holder does NOT receive.
Can retail traders perform index arbitrage? +
Strictly speaking, the high-frequency version of this strategy is inaccessible to retail traders due to the costs of exchange connectivity and data. However, retail traders can participate in "Slow Convergence" arbitrage by trading the spread between an ETF (like SPY) and a lower-cost counterpart (like VOO), or by identifying large deviations in NAV for illiquid closed-end funds.

ETF Arbitrage: Tracking Error Correction

While futures-based arbitrage is the classic model, ETF Arbitrage is now the dominant form of basket trading. Market makers known as Authorized Participants (APs) perform the arbitrage that keeps ETF prices aligned with their underlying value.

When an ETF share price trades above its NAV, the AP buys the underlying basket of stocks and exchanges them with the fund provider for newly created ETF shares, which are then sold at the higher market price. This "Creation and Redemption" mechanism is a continuous form of basket arbitrage that provides the deep liquidity and tight spreads seen in modern investment vehicles like the SPDR S&P 500 ETF.

The Horizon: High-Frequency Evolution

The horizon of index arbitrage is moving toward Total Market Synchronization. With the advent of sub-microsecond microwave transmission towers and FPGA-based execution, price discrepancies that used to last minutes now vanish in microseconds. The modern arbitrageur is as much a hardware engineer as a financial analyst.

As markets become more efficient, the profit margins for simple index arbitrage continue to shrink. This is pushing institutional desks toward Cross-Asset Basket Trading—arbitraging a basket of global currencies against a basket of international indices. In this high-stakes environment, the ability to manage the friction of execution remains the only true source of competitive alpha.

Index arbitrage and basket trading represent the ultimate expression of financial engineering. By harmonizing the relationship between derivatives and their underlying components, these strategies ensure that global capital markets remain orderly, efficient, and interconnected.

Scroll to Top